blob: 1d18d9f59dc11cc10c35b2b363f4a68973dd287a [file] [log] [blame]
<?xml version="1.0" encoding="UTF-8"?>
<!--
Copyright (c) 2009 Mia-Software.
All rights reserved. This program and the accompanying materials
are made available under the terms of the Eclipse Public License v1.0
which accompanies this distribution, and is available at
http://www.eclipse.org/legal/epl-v10.html
Contributors:
Gregoire DUPE (Mia-Software) - initial API and implementation
-->
<xmi:XMI xmi:version="2.1" xmlns:xmi="http://schema.omg.org/spec/XMI/2.1" xmlns:ecore="http://www.eclipse.org/emf/2002/Ecore" xmlns:standard="http://www.eclipse.org/uml2/schemas/Standard/1" xmlns:uml="http://www.eclipse.org/uml2/3.0.0/UML">
<uml:Model xmi:id="_09M-cOlsEd6OiOZfp0VQ5g" name="umlExample1">
<packageImport xmi:id="_09M-celsEd6OiOZfp0VQ5g">
<importedPackage xmi:type="uml:Model"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#_0"/>
</packageImport>
<packagedElement xmi:type="uml:Class" xmi:id="_1uX8sOlsEd6OiOZfp0VQ5g" name="Query">
<ownedAttribute xmi:id="_3SgB4OlsEd6OiOZfp0VQ5g" name="class_1" type="_2DYjYOlsEd6OiOZfp0VQ5g" isUnique="false" association="_3SW38OlsEd6OiOZfp0VQ5g">
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_3SgB4ulsEd6OiOZfp0VQ5g" value="*"/>
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_3SgB4elsEd6OiOZfp0VQ5g"/>
</ownedAttribute>
<ownedAttribute xmi:id="_UmI7EOltEd6OiOZfp0VQ5g" name="Property_0" isUnique="false">
<type xmi:type="uml:PrimitiveType"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#String"/>
</ownedAttribute>
</packagedElement>
<packagedElement xmi:type="uml:Class" xmi:id="_2DYjYOlsEd6OiOZfp0VQ5g" name="QueryManager">
<ownedAttribute xmi:id="_UNGyYOmhEd6ohP_AAbvqnQ" name="queries" type="_1uX8sOlsEd6OiOZfp0VQ5g" isUnique="false" association="_UM9ocOmhEd6ohP_AAbvqnQ">
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_UNGyYumhEd6ohP_AAbvqnQ" value="*"/>
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_UNGyYemhEd6ohP_AAbvqnQ"/>
</ownedAttribute>
</packagedElement>
<packagedElement xmi:type="uml:Association" xmi:id="_3SW38OlsEd6OiOZfp0VQ5g" name="A_Class_0_Class_1" memberEnd="_3SgB4OlsEd6OiOZfp0VQ5g _3SgB4-lsEd6OiOZfp0VQ5g">
<ownedEnd xmi:id="_3SgB4-lsEd6OiOZfp0VQ5g" name="class_0" type="_1uX8sOlsEd6OiOZfp0VQ5g" isUnique="false" association="_3SW38OlsEd6OiOZfp0VQ5g">
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_3Spy4OlsEd6OiOZfp0VQ5g" value="*"/>
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_3Spy4elsEd6OiOZfp0VQ5g"/>
</ownedEnd>
</packagedElement>
<packagedElement xmi:type="uml:Class" xmi:id="_ORHccOmeEd6ohP_AAbvqnQ" name="JavaQuery">
<generalization xmi:id="_QGr28OmeEd6ohP_AAbvqnQ" general="_1uX8sOlsEd6OiOZfp0VQ5g"/>
</packagedElement>
<packagedElement xmi:type="uml:Class" xmi:id="_OiaAwOmeEd6ohP_AAbvqnQ" name="OCLQuery">
<generalization xmi:id="_PVN9wOmeEd6ohP_AAbvqnQ" general="_1uX8sOlsEd6OiOZfp0VQ5g"/>
</packagedElement>
<packagedElement xmi:type="uml:Class" xmi:id="_Avwo4OmhEd6ohP_AAbvqnQ" name="UtilityAndMetaClass">
<ownedAttribute xmi:id="_lJ1fYOpIEd611MrDF1JAKg" name="Attr1" isUnique="false">
<type xmi:type="uml:PrimitiveType" href="pathmap://UML_LIBRARIES/UMLPrimitiveTypes.library.uml#Integer"/>
</ownedAttribute>
</packagedElement>
<packagedElement xmi:type="uml:Association" xmi:id="_UM9ocOmhEd6ohP_AAbvqnQ" name="A_Class_1_Query" memberEnd="_UNGyYOmhEd6ohP_AAbvqnQ _UNGyY-mhEd6ohP_AAbvqnQ">
<ownedEnd xmi:id="_UNGyY-mhEd6ohP_AAbvqnQ" name="class_1" type="_2DYjYOlsEd6OiOZfp0VQ5g" isUnique="false" association="_UM9ocOmhEd6ohP_AAbvqnQ">
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_UNGyZOmhEd6ohP_AAbvqnQ" value="*"/>
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_UNGyZemhEd6ohP_AAbvqnQ"/>
</ownedEnd>
</packagedElement>
<packagedElement xmi:type="uml:Class" xmi:id="_bqDsIOmhEd6ohP_AAbvqnQ" name="ModelBrowser">
<ownedAttribute xmi:id="_dJbNIOmhEd6ohP_AAbvqnQ" name="queryManager" type="_2DYjYOlsEd6OiOZfp0VQ5g" isUnique="false" association="_dJRcIOmhEd6ohP_AAbvqnQ">
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_dJbNIumhEd6ohP_AAbvqnQ" value="*"/>
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_dJbNIemhEd6ohP_AAbvqnQ"/>
</ownedAttribute>
</packagedElement>
<packagedElement xmi:type="uml:Association" xmi:id="_dJRcIOmhEd6ohP_AAbvqnQ" name="A_ModelBrowser_QueryManager" memberEnd="_dJbNIOmhEd6ohP_AAbvqnQ _dJbNI-mhEd6ohP_AAbvqnQ">
<ownedEnd xmi:id="_dJbNI-mhEd6ohP_AAbvqnQ" name="modelBrowser" type="_bqDsIOmhEd6ohP_AAbvqnQ" isUnique="false" association="_dJRcIOmhEd6ohP_AAbvqnQ">
<upperValue xmi:type="uml:LiteralUnlimitedNatural" xmi:id="_dJbNJOmhEd6ohP_AAbvqnQ" value="*"/>
<lowerValue xmi:type="uml:LiteralInteger" xmi:id="_dJbNJemhEd6ohP_AAbvqnQ"/>
</ownedEnd>
</packagedElement>
<profileApplication xmi:id="_09M-culsEd6OiOZfp0VQ5g">
<eAnnotations xmi:id="_09M-c-lsEd6OiOZfp0VQ5g" source="http://www.eclipse.org/uml2/2.0.0/UML">
<references xmi:type="ecore:EPackage" href="http://www.eclipse.org/uml2/schemas/Standard/1#/"/>
</eAnnotations>
<appliedProfile href="pathmap://UML_PROFILES/Standard.profile.uml#_0"/>
</profileApplication>
</uml:Model>
<standard:Utility xmi:id="_bDCjsOmGEd6OiOZfp0VQ5g" base_Class="_2DYjYOlsEd6OiOZfp0VQ5g"/>
<standard:Metaclass xmi:id="_jBvdoOmcEd6ohP_AAbvqnQ" base_Class="_1uX8sOlsEd6OiOZfp0VQ5g"/>
<standard:Utility xmi:id="_CDMmsOmhEd6ohP_AAbvqnQ" base_Class="_Avwo4OmhEd6ohP_AAbvqnQ"/>
<standard:Metaclass xmi:id="_CDMmsemhEd6ohP_AAbvqnQ" base_Class="_Avwo4OmhEd6ohP_AAbvqnQ"/>
</xmi:XMI>